
Programme reporting should be simple. Capture data at the project or activity level and consolidate. UniPhi captures:
- Issues
- Risks
- Project documentation
- Contractual information
- Resource information
- Cost information
At either the project, activity or cost element level. It's portfolio functions then consolidate this information to provide portfolio or programme wide statistics on:
- Earned value
- Programme committed versus budget expenditure
- Overall milestone schedules
- Risk trends across the programme
- Change control concerns
The end result is a transparent programme with issues identified early, stakeholders informed and resources working on delivery not on political communication.
